Understanding Internet Options in Rural Wyoming
Rural areas like Hyattville often face unique challenges when it comes to internet connectivity. The infrastructure required to deliver high-speed internet can be costly to deploy in sparsely populated regions. As a result, residents may have fewer choices and potentially higher prices compared to those in urban centers. The most common types of internet available in Hyattville typically include DSL, satellite, and potentially fixed wireless. Understanding the strengths and weaknesses of each technology is the first step in selecting the right provider.
Different Types of Internet Connections
- DSL (Digital Subscriber Line): DSL uses existing telephone lines to transmit data. It's generally more affordable than other options but offers lower speeds.
- Satellite Internet: Satellite internet uses a satellite dish to connect to the internet. It's available virtually anywhere, making it a good option for remote areas. However, it can suffer from latency issues and often comes with data caps.
- Fixed Wireless Internet: Fixed wireless uses radio signals to transmit data between a tower and a receiver on your property. It can offer faster speeds than satellite but requires a clear line of sight to the tower.
- Fiber Internet: Fiber optic internet uses strands of glass or plastic to transmit data as light signals. Fiber is significantly faster and more reliable than DSL or cable, but it's typically not available in many rural locations.

Residential Internet Coverage in Hyattville, Wyoming
Residential internet coverage in Hyattville is likely limited to a few providers, primarily offering satellite and potentially DSL or fixed wireless options. Satellite internet offers the most comprehensive coverage, as it's available virtually anywhere with a clear view of the southern sky. DSL coverage depends on the existing telephone infrastructure, and fixed wireless coverage depends on proximity to provider towers and line-of-sight availability. It's essential to check the specific coverage maps of providers like Viasat, HughesNet, and any local fixed wireless companies to determine if they offer service at your specific address. Be aware that some areas might only have one or two providers available, which can impact pricing and plan options.
